  21. I think you're in for a masisve let down because Mata is nothing like Robben. In fact he's a lot closer to a Malouda than he is to a Robben in terms of style. He is a number 10 that can operate out on the left. He's smart, technical and has good passing ability. What he doesn't have is the sheer pace of Robben that takes him past players. Mata will be excellent at finding space in tight areas, recieving the ball and moving it forward. That's exactly what we need so I'm all for this transfer.
